marwan said:
and btw, someone explain this to me, i know some cellphones/cameras that record in 120fps, but that's considered slow-motion. Did Sony have to speed up the 120 FPS to make it scroll at a normal smooth rate instead of slo-mo?
They record at 120fps, but they'll then play that back at 24fps (1/5 speed), or 30 fps (1/4 speed), or 60fps (1/2 speed) to get slow motion. If you played it back at 120fps (and had a monitor capable of displaying 120fps, or 120hz content) then it would run at normal speed and look very fluid.
